Roland Forthomme is preparing for his great match against Frédéric Caudron

CAPELLE/SAS VAN GENT/APELDOORN - There is no more hope for Capelle, but the teams of Post Luchtkanalen and Ripa Recycling are engaged in an all-out fight for tenth place in the division of honor. Post Luchtkanalen did well to score full points in Apeldoorn against A1, but to their surprise they made little progress. The competition (Ripa) also booked a win, so the difference between the two teams remains at a single point.

A1 showed up without their number 1 player Raimond Burgman, but substitute Therese Klompenhouwer filled in with flair: she beat Henk Habraken 50-29 in 42. Post Luchtkanalen, in its strongest line-up with Horn and van Havere, won the other three matches. Blauwblomme-Van Havere was tight, but Horn and Van Wijk won by a margin.

For Ripa, there were solid victories by Jens van Dam and Ronny Daniels, with Cees Wittens facing little or no resistance. The spectacular win by Martin Spoormans over his countryman "Cisse" Forton (15-50 in 18) was just for personal glory and statistics.
Higher up on the table, Biljartcafé Jorissen booked an important victory over MCR/De Uitspanning, showing up without Leppens.

Christiani replaced him well, he beat Hofman in 34 innings. Van Erp (in 26 against Bitalis), Jorissen (in 39 against Uytdewilligen) and Van Daalen (50-49 in 54 against Jonen) kept the points home. With just three rounds to play and their eyes on the play-offs, Jorissen now has a two point margin over the number 5, De Distel.

AEJ Dallinga is certain of those play-offs of course. It went to Zundert to meet Pressplate, where Roland Forthomme had another one of those days when he is unstoppable. He beat Caudron in 17 innings: 50-35. The other matches were won by the "team of stars": Jaspers using 29 innings, Merckx 30 and De Bruijn, who just turned 50, using 50.

Holland Mineraal-Van Wanrooy ended in 3-5, the draw between Pijl and Van der Ven in 44 innings proved to be decisive in the end. A strong van Schaik (28 innings) beat Martens, but his teammate Galla watched how Kurt Ceulemans reached the finish after just 23 innings. Stefan Spilleman could not make much of an impression on Ad Broeders. It keeps HCR Prinsen on 14 points, and as a result of the victories by Ripa and Post, still is not 100 % safe.
